The 30$ rebate is credited later for the purpose of preventing people of opening the card and closing it right away just for that rebate. Also, its incentive to come back to amazon.com and purchase more using the 30$ credit. If you repay within the grace period, you will pay no interest. Also, IF you have other chase cards, before you close a card, transfer the remaining credit to your other chase card. This will not hurt your credit as bad as simply closing the account and loosing that avaliable credit.
